WebMay 17, 2024 · Calcium (Ca) interacts with phosphorus (P) in many ways in the body. High Ca intake inhibits P uptake from the gut, and a high P intake may decrease the absorption of Ca, both due to the formation of Ca-P salts. P influences Ca metabolism on many levels. WebJan 31, 2011 · Most of the phosphorus in the body is stored in the form of phosphate (PO4) attached to calcium in the skeletal systems to form calcium phosphate [Ca3(PO4)2]. … WebWhat is a phosphate in blood test? A phosphate in blood test measures the amount of phosphate in your blood. Phosphate is an electrically charged particle that contains the mineral phosphorus. Phosphorus works together with the mineral calcium to build strong bones and teeth. Normally, the kidneys filter and remove excess phosphate from the blood.

WebDec 27, 2024 · Phosphorus also helps to maintain cell structures and aids in cell energy production. Most of the phosphorus in a dog’s body is stored in bone, but a small percentage is present in the blood. Calcium and phosphorus have an inverse relationship. When phosphorus levels in the blood are high, calcium levels tend to be lower. PTH and Vitamin D form a tightly controlled feedback cycle, PTH being a major stimulator of vitamin D synthesis in the kidney while vitamin D exerts negative feedback on PTH secretion.
